You could never talk about La Costa with out discussing the La Costa Resort. Opened in 1965, it was truly a sight to behold. And it still is! With its California Mission Revival-style architecture, its original purpose was to function as a residential resort where, “every member of the family could play and live all year round in great style.” Yet, its secluded nature wound up attracting many celebrities from Los Angeles and beyond. Soon enough, world-famous entertainers like Charlton Heston, Bob Hope, and Johnny Carson would become regular guests at the La Costa Resort. Frank Sinatra and Dean Martin of the renowned “Rat Pack” were among the resort’s most frequent celebrity visitors, who often played friendly matches on its tennis courts. Also many of America’s powerful political figures sojourned to the La Costa Resort as well, including former First Lady Jacqueline Kennedy Onassis, Chief Justice Earl Warren, and U.S. President Richard Nixon. Today the Resort is owned and managed by Omni and you may see more kids at the pool than celebrities.
